Filing Your ITR: A Checklist for Indian Residents

Every year, Indian residents should lodge their Income Tax Returns (ITRs) by the due date. This process may seem daunting, but with a structured approach and a checklist in hand, you can navigate it effectively.

  • Firstly, gather all your income documents, including Form 16 from your employer and any other avenues of income.
  • Secondly, figure out your eligible deductions and exemptions. This supports in lowering your taxable revenue.
  • Additionally, select the appropriate ITR template based on your income nature and situation.
  • Make sure that you have all required records before registering your ITR online or offline.
